quote:
Originally posted by sassyminx
how much luke??? and is is noticeable, mite hav to do away with the k&n and go back to standard air box but drilled


Yeah doubt it will be noticeable tbh. You will notice it most after sitting in traffic etc, the cone then sucks im hot air which aint ideal!! Yesh drill airbox, fit a k&n panel and if possible a decent cold air feed. I had a enclosed ramair on mine and when i changed it for drilled box i noticed a better pull thro the revs with no flat spots what so ever

you are probably losing midrange torque/bhp and maybe gaining a little bit of peak bhp, that it until you get a hot day or your engine bay gets hot then you are losing even more.

Like dayzee says the power loss might not matter to you, if you really really want that noise then go with it.

A little extra heat won't make much of a difference to a C16XE/X16XE so stick with the induction kit you've got.

You might find the car is sluggish after sitting in traffic for a few minutes, but only for the first 10 metres or so. Once you're moving the induction kit will be sucking in cooler air again.

If induction kits didn't work, then companies like K&N, Pipercross, ITG, Ram Air, Green, Blitz, HKS, etc wouldn't have a product to sell.

Drilled air box is just the same as an induction kit. Why would you want to drilled a purposly sealed unit? to loose pressure and let warm air in? i.e defeatinmg the main purpose for it in the first placE?

Build yourself a nice heatsheild and muccho cold air feeds. If you even wrap them in kitchen foil they work better

Oh and if you clean your air filter regularly itll work better too
